/**
 * @author Koli
 */

function makeVectorRequest(t_r_id, t_scale, t_left, t_top, t_right, t_bottom){
    var request;
    request= {
      method:"GetRouteInfo",
      r_id: t_r_id,
      itinerary:'false',
      left:t_left,
      top:t_top,
      bottom:t_bottom,
      right:t_right,
      scale:t_scale
    };

    _def = loadJSONDoc(JSON_REQUESTS_PATH,
                           request);
    _def.addCallbacks(onVectorRouteResponse,onVectorRouteResponseFail);
    return true;
}

function onVectorRouteResponse(response){
  mvfa.vector_route_data_response(response);
  //mvfa.fit_bbox(response.route_bbox.left,response.route_bbox.top,response.route_bbox.right,response.route_bbox.bottom);
};

function onVectorRouteResponseFail(response){
  
};
